21 May 12 - 02:20 AM (#3353600) Subject: RE: Beginners voice workshop, Lewes 19 May From: Valmai Goodyear This workshop went extraordinarily well. Nineteen people attended; we'll do it again. It was an emotional experience for the tutor as well as the pupils as some people who'd been told for years that they couldn't sing not only found their voices, but started to sing out and sing well. Haley is a trained classical singer and performer, but doesn't have that operatic bel canto tone which is fatal to traditional song. The club put the workshop on, and was prepared to subsidise it if necessary, in order to encourage people to sing and give them not only confidence but also practical techniques to overcome nerves, improve pitch, control breathing and so on.
